Vedanta Ltd Reports Record-Breaking Q3 Performance; Profit Jumps 60% to ₹7,807 Crore

Lucknow: Vedanta Limited has reported a landmark financial performance for the third quarter of FY26, posting a 60 percent year-on-year surge in profit after tax (PAT) to ₹7,807 crore. The company also achieved its highest-ever quarterly revenue of ₹45,899 crore, marking a 19 percent YoY increase, according to its unaudited consolidated results for the quarter and nine months ended December 31, 2025. Anti-Beggary Campaign Continues in Lucknow, Temporary Encroachment Removed at Tedhi Pulia

Lucknow: With the objective of making Lucknow free from beggary, the “Beggary-Free Lucknow Campaign” has been running continuously for the past two years across the district. Under this sustained initiative, the district administration has constituted seven dedicated task forces to monitor 19 major traffic intersections of the city. These task forces comprise personnel from the Women Welfare Department, Social Welfare Department, Municipal Corporation, DUDA, and other concerned agencies.
